Abstract

본 발명은 유도가열조리기의 전력 제어방법에 관한 것으로, 종래에는 전력 제어를 비교회로를 이용하여 수행함으로써 한정된 전력 제어와 전력 제어단계가 증가할 경우엔 스위징소자가 증가해야 함에 따라 원가 상승의 문제와 입력 전원의 변동등의 불안정 요인에 대해서 전력 제어가 불균일 해지는 등의 문제점이 있다. 따라서, 본 발명은 마이크로 프로세서 자체의 타이머를 이용하여 PWM 펄스폭을 조정하여 전력 제어를 행하도록 함으로써 별도의 비교회로를 사용하지 않아도 원하는 단계의 전력 제어가 가능함에 따라 원가 상승의 부담을 해소하고, 입력 전원의 변동에 대해서도 즉시 전력 제어의 증감을 제어 할 수 있어 전력 제어의 안정성을 도모할 수 있도록 한다.The present invention relates to a power control method of an induction heating cooker, and in the related art, when the limited power control and the power control step are increased by performing power control using a comparison circuit, the problem of cost increase as the number of switching elements increases. There is a problem such as uneven power control against instability factors such as fluctuations in and input power. Therefore, the present invention is to control the PWM pulse width by using the timer of the microprocessor itself to perform power control to eliminate the burden of cost increase as it is possible to control the power of the desired stage without using a separate comparison circuit, It is possible to control the increase or decrease of the power control immediately even with the fluctuation of the input power, so that the power control can be stabilized.

Claims (2)

부하에 공급되는 전류 및 입력전압을 각각 검지하여 전력을 계산하는 제1단계와, 상기 제1단계에서 계산된 현전력과 목표전력을 비교하는 제2단계와, 상기 제2단계에서 비교결과 현전력이 목표전력보다 작으면 PWM펄스의"하이(H)" 상태시간을 증가시키고 크면 감소시키는 제3단계와, 상기 제2단계에서 현전력과 목표전력이 같으면 PWM펄스의 "하이" 상태시간과 "로우"; 상태시간을 설정하고 그 설정된 시간이 완료되면 종료하는 제4단계로 이루어진 것을 특징으로 하는 유도가열조리기의 전력 제어방법.A first step of calculating power by detecting a current and an input voltage supplied to a load, a second step of comparing the present power calculated in the first step with a target power, and the result of the comparison in the second step If the target power is smaller than the target power, the third step of increasing and decreasing the "H" state time of the PWM pulse; and if the present power and the target power are the same in the second step, the "high" state time of the PWM pulse is " low"; And a fourth step of setting a state time and ending when the set time is completed. 제1항에 있어서, PWM펄스의 상태시간 설정은 마이크로 프로세서 자체의 타이머를 이용하는 것을 특징으로 하는 유도가열조리기의 전력 제어방법 .The power control method of an induction heating cooker according to claim 1, wherein the state time setting of the PWM pulses uses a timer of the microprocessor itself.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
